About MDPM

About MDPM

The Council of Federal Datuks in Malaysia (Majlis Datuk Persekutuan Malaysia – MDPM) comprises of recipients of the Panglima Jasa Negara (P.J.N.) and the Panglima Setia Diraja (P.S.D.) bestowed by the King of Malaysia (Seri Paduka Baginda Yang Di-pertuan Agong). The Council was established on the 29th of May 2002 under the auspices of the first President, Professor Datuk Dr Hj Mohamed Mydin Bin Mohd Musa and his Committee.

The second President of MDPM was Tan Sri Datuk Danny Ooi who served from 2011 to 2019. Datuk Awalan Abdul Aziz led the council from 2019 to 2023 as the third President. Currently, the fourth and incumbent President is Datuk Iskandar Abd Malik, serving from 2023 to 2025.

Mission & Objective

To promote and foster goodwill and fellowship among the members of MDPM and to foster a good working relationship with the government of the day as well as the various official State Datuk Associations of Malaysia. MDPM also promotes the concept of a Caring society to help the needy and less fortunate citizens of Malaysia through various charitable campaigns.

MDPM Membership

Membership to MDPM is exclusively open only to recipients of the Panglima Jasa Negara (P.J.N.) and the Panglima Setia Diraja (P.S.D.) by the King of Malaysia (Seri Paduka Baginda Yang Di-pertuan Agong).

Every application for membership shall be proposed by two MDPM members and sent to the Secretary, who is required to submit the application as soon as possible, to the Executive Committee for approval. The Executive Committee may in it’s discretion accept or reject any application without assigning any reason.

About P.J.N. & P.S.D.

Panglima Jasa Negara (P.J.N.)

Commander of the Order of Meritorious Service (Panglima Jasa Negara – P.J.N.) is the one and only rank of The Distinguished Order of Meritorious Service (Darjah Yang Mulia Jasa Negara). The award recipient receives the title ‘Datuk’ and his wife ‘Datin’.

This rank is limited to 675 living recipients at any time, excepting foreign citizens who are conferred honorary awards.

Panglima Setia Diraja (P.S.D.)

Commander of the Order of Loyalty to the Royal Family of Malaysia (Panglima Setia Diraja – P.S.D.) is the highest class of The Most Distinguished Order of Loyalty to the Royal Family of Malaysia (Darjah Yang Amat Dihormati Setia Diraja). The award recipient receives the title ‘Datuk’ and his wife ‘Datin’.

This rank is limited to 200 living recipients at any time, excepting foreign citizens who are conferred honorary awards.
